Форум программистов, компьютерный форум, киберфорум
VBA
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.75/4: Рейтинг темы: голосов - 4, средняя оценка - 4.75
0 / 0 / 0
Регистрация: 03.11.2022
Сообщений: 11

Кодирование в VBA: Написать функцию вставляющую подстроку в строку с заданной позиции

09.12.2022, 00:17. Показов 814. Ответов 2

Author24 — интернет-сервис помощи студентам
Доброй ночи друзья, помогите написать код в VBA в module через function

Написать функцию вставляющую подстроку в строку с заданной позицией. Проверить, не выходит ли заданная позиция за пределы строки.


Заранее благодарю
0
Programming
Эксперт
39485 / 9562 / 3019
Регистрация: 12.04.2006
Сообщений: 41,671
Блог
09.12.2022, 00:17
Ответы с готовыми решениями:

Написать функцию вставляющую подстрока в строку с заданной позицией
написать функцию вставляющую подстрока в строку с заданной позицией. Проверить, не выходит ли заданная позиция за пределы строки

Написать функцию, вставляющую строку в указанную позицию двумерного массива
компилятор постоянно показывает ошибку, не могу понять где ошибка в коде, в котором я выделил, может кто видит ошибку подскажите...

Создать функцию программиста, которая в заданной строке S1 удаляет символы с позиции N1 до позиции N2 и вставляет в это место строку S2
Создать функцию программиста, которая в заданной строке S1 удаляет символы с позиции N1 до позиции N2 и вставляет в это место строку S2....

2
ᴁ©
Эксперт MS Access
 Аватар для АЕ
3997 / 2306 / 479
Регистрация: 13.12.2016
Сообщений: 7,920
Записей в блоге: 5
09.12.2022, 09:00
Лучший ответ Сообщение было отмечено Medellin как решение

Решение

Цитата Сообщение от Medellin Посмотреть сообщение
1.Написать функцию вставляющую подстроку в строку с заданной позицией. Проверить, не выходит ли заданная позиция за пределы строки.
Переделайте подпрограмму в функцию из предыдущего вашего вопроса. Останется только проверку позиции добавить.
1
 Аватар для Alex77755
11523 / 3810 / 683
Регистрация: 13.02.2009
Сообщений: 11,229
09.12.2022, 09:39
Лучший ответ Сообщение было отмечено Medellin как решение

Решение

Сначала хотел помочь.
Даже функцию написал
Но вижу ТС ничего сам не хочет делать и нарушает правила
1 пост= 1 вопрос
Покажи свои попытки
Перепиши функцию - копипаст не прокатит
Visual Basic Скопировано
1
2
3
4
Functiоn Vstаvkа(strоkа, pоdstrjkа, pоsiziyа)
    If pоsiziyа > Len(strоkа) Then MsgBоx "Позиция не вписывается в строку!", vbCriticаl, "Ошибка": Exit Functiоn
    Vstаvkа = Left(strоkа, pоsiziyа - 1) & pоdstrjkа & Mid(strоkа, pоsiziyа)
End Functiоn
Добавлено через 1 минуту
Visual Basic Скопировано
1
2
3
Sub test()
    Debug.Print Vstаvkа("Каша", "к", 4)
End Sub
Кашка
1
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
inter-admin
Эксперт
29715 / 6470 / 2152
Регистрация: 06.03.2009
Сообщений: 28,500
Блог
09.12.2022, 09:39
Помогаю со студенческими работами здесь

Функция выделяет из заданной строки подстроку заданной длины, начиная с заданной позиции
Помогите пожалуйста. Проблемы записью строки. На сколько я понял ,я записываю что то мимо или не туда. Понять что и где делаю не так не...

В заданной строке с нулевым завершителем вставить заданную подстроку, начиная с заданной позиции
Задание:В заданной строке с нулевым завершителем вставить заданную подстроку, начиная с заданной позиции. Помогите пожалуйста. Срочно...

В заданной строке с нулевым завершителем вставить заданную подстроку, начиная с заданной позиции
Вот мое задание: В заданной строке с нулевым завершителем вставить заданную подстроку, начиная с заданной позиции. Прошу вас помочь...

Написать функцию замены элементов на 8 с заданной позиции до конца массива
Написать функцию замены элементов на 8 с заданной позиции до конца массива (с проверкой истинности позиции). Вот такой код есть: ...

Написать функцию вставки в строку S подстроки S1 с позиции n, используя указатели
Помогите, пожалуйста написать функцию вставки в строку S подстроки S1 с позиции n, используя указатели. Язык Си, компилятор турбо си....


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Новые блоги и статьи
Миграция монолита в Event-Driven микросервисную архитектуру на C#
stackOverflow 11.04.2025
Монолитная архитектура – классический подход к разработке программного обеспечения. Это приложение, построенное как единое целое, где все компоненты тесно связаны между собой. Большинство проектов. . .
Go в Kubernetes: Управление ресурсами
golander 11.04.2025
Разработчики Go-приложений в Kubernetes часто сталкиваются с неожиданными проблемами производительности и даже внезапными отказами контейнеров. Причина этого кроется в особенностях взаимодействия. . .
Агрегаты и сущности в DDD микросервисах
Javaican 10.04.2025
Разработка современных программных систем часто приводит на распутье: монолит или микросервисы? Даже при выборе микросервисной архитектуры многие команды сталкиваются с проблемой правильного. . .
Многопоточность в C#: Task и параллельное программирование
UnmanagedCoder 10.04.2025
Современные процессоры уже давно перестали наращивать тактовую частоту в пользу увеличения количества ядер. Это создало интересную ситуацию: разработчики, привыкшие к последовательному. . .
Линейное решение нелинейной задачи будет иметь приблизительный результат вычисления для метода обработки данных из double buffering.
Hrethgir 10.04.2025
Вообще изначально я пренебрёг квадратурой числа, но потом понял, что для вычисления приблизительного значения - сгодится, формулу можно будет корректировать по ходу. Это потому что прямое соотношение. . .
Переменные в Python
py-thonny 10.04.2025
Переменная в программировании — это символическое имя, связанное с областью памяти, в которой хранится значение. Она позволяет получать доступ к данным через понятные человеку идентификаторы, а не. . .
Многопоточность в C#: Task и асинхронные операции
UnmanagedCoder 10.04.2025
Многопоточность позволяет выполнять несколько операций одновременно, что важно для решения двух основных задач: повышения скорости выполнения вычислительно-сложных операций и сохранения отзывчивости. . .
Запуск контейнеров Docker на ARM64
Mr. Docker 09.04.2025
Появление таких решений, как Apple M1/ M2, AWS Graviton, Ampere Altra и Raspberry Pi, сделало использование ARM-систем обыденностью для многих разработчиков и DevOps-инженеров. При этом Docker,. . .
Vue SFC компонент на PHP с Fusion
Jason-Webb 09.04.2025
PHP на сервере и JavaScript на клиенте — классическое сочетание, которое, несмотря на свою эффективность, создает определенный когнитивный диссонанс при разработке. В этом контексте появляются. . .
TypeScript vs JavaScript: Отличия и когда что использовать
Reangularity 09.04.2025
JavaScript появился в 1995 году как творение Брендана Эйха и быстро стал основой интерактивности в вебе. За свою историю он прошел путь от простого языка для манипуляций с DOM до полноценной.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2025, CyberForum.ru
Выделить код Копировать код Сохранить код Нормальный размер Увеличенный размер